Essential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Maintain resident, employee, and community information in strict confidence (with community management or other employees as necessary).
  • Submit all required documents to Home Office in a timely manner.
  • Assist with Social Engagement, including but not limited to:
  • Complete activities-related evaluations on new residents (e.g., Activities Questionnaire and Social/Spiritual Data).
  • Consult residents on a regular basis, both individually and in resident group meetings, to ascertain activity preferences.
  • Plan and implement activities of enough variety and at sufficient frequency, with activity categories to include but not be limited to physical, creative expression, cultural, creative, recreational, social, spiritual, and community service.
  • Assure that activities are offered as scheduled or, if cancelled, that appropriate alternatives are offered.
  • Assure an active Ambassadors program, including “Welcome Club” and other resident community service groups.
  • Inform residents of daily activities and lead activities as required or necessary.
  • Maintain activities portion of Osborn Visual system.
  • Instruct other staff members to effectively lead activities with approval of Operations and Administration Director.
  • Coordinate Resident Council meetings.
  • Assure work areas, as well as any activity supply storage areas, are clean and organized.
  • Participate in resident service planning process to assure resident needs are addressed through activities as directed by the Operations and Administration Director.
  • Maintain records of resident participation.
  • Work with team on planning, implementing and monitoring wellness and recreation programs that meet the specific needs of residents.
  • Assist with Dining Engagement, including but not limited to:
  • Participate and collaborate with Community Management Team and Dining Team in providing the highest standard of dining room experiences.
  • Support Sales & Marketing Engagement as needed.
  • Assist in planning and implementing schedule for community bus or other vehicles.
  • Drive community bus and other vehicles to and from required destinations safely and according to schedule.
  • Promptly report any concerns regarding safe and proper functioning of bus or other vehicles to Maintenance Manager.
  • Assure interiors of bus or other vehicles are neat and clean.
